POSITION TITLE: Quality Manager
CLASSIFICATION: Exempt

POSITION OVERVIEW

ADB is a Nationwide full turnkey provider of technology infrastructure solutions including Wireline, Wireless, Technology, Critical Infrastructure, and Engineering. Our customer centric approach has ensured long-term relationships with commercial clients, service providers, local, state, and federal government organizations. We recognize our team members as our greatest asset, ensuring that their safety, well-being, and career growth are always our number one priority.

Our ALL IN culture includes a focus on Safety, Wellness, Learning, Diversity and Inclusion, and giving back to our communities.

ADB is seeking Quality Manager to drive accountability and ensure project-level deliverables that meet ADB’s quality standards. This role will partner with internal stakeholders to ensure quality outcomes for complex, multi-disciplined projects. The ideal candidate brings a proven track record of delivering and executing large-scale construction projects with impeccable quality, with a strong work ethic and an ALL IN mindset to drive results.

ROLES

AND R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Lead overall project quality performance across complex, multi-disciplined construction projects
  • Ensure all work meets company quality standards, customer expectations, and contractual requirements
  • Conduct audits, inspections, and quality reviews to identify gaps or non-conformance issues
  • Partner with project management, engineering, and field operations teams to drive quality outcomes
  • Provide quality guidance and support during project planning, execution, and closeout activities
  • Facilitate communication between teams regarding quality expectations, findings, and resolutions
  • Mentor field personnel and project teams on quality standards and best practices
  • Maintain responsibility for overall project quality performance and customer satisfaction outcomes
  • Provide project management teams with updates on project quality status, risks, and improvement opportunities
  • Maintain organized records to support customer reviews, audits, and project closeout requirements
  • Serve as an informal leader of field team members, driving quality and communicating issues to Supervisors and Construction Managers
  • Drives team KPI’s to contribute to the overall department and team scorecard success
  • Upholds ADB’s safety culture, leads by example, and drives a philosophy of ZERO throughout the entire organization
  • Perform additional responsibilities as needed
